About The Role
We are seeking a Technical Delivery Manager to lead the successful delivery of cloud-native and platform-based solutions that support our global assessment operations. Sitting within the Shred Solution areas, Exam Material area of our Exam Technology Organisation (ETO), this role is embedded in a cross-functional product team and plays a key part in ensuring technical delivery is aligned with strategic goals and stakeholder expectations.
As a Technical Delivery Manager, you will be responsible for enabling effective delivery across agile teams, managing dependencies, coordinating releases, and ensuring technical solutions are scalable, secure, and fit for purpose. You will work closely with Product Owners, developers, testers, and architects to drive continuous improvement and foster a culture of collaboration and accountability.

Candidate Profile
About you
You are a proactive and technically minded delivery leader who understands how to translate business needs into effective technical execution. You bring a strong understanding of agile methodologies, cloud platforms, and software development processes, and you're comfortable working across multiple teams and time zones.
You'll Have
- Proven experience in technical delivery management, project management, or agile coaching within a software development environment.
- Strong understanding of Agile principles and experience facilitating Scrum or Kanban-based delivery activities.
- Experience leading cross-functional teams, including developers, testers, and DevOps engineers, without direct line management authority.
- Working knowledge of cloud platforms (e.g. AWS, Azure, GCP) and their integration into delivery pipelines and architecture.
- Ability to manage release planning, risk mitigation, and stakeholder communication across complex delivery landscapes.
- Excellent communication and facilitation skills, with the ability to present delivery concepts clearly to technical and non-technical audiences.
- Experience managing resource capacity and identifying skill gaps or augmentation needs.
- A data-driven mindset with a commitment to continuous improvement, experimentation, and learning.
- Comfortable working with offshore and outsourced teams, with an appreciation of cross-time zone collaboration.
Desirable
- Experience using Power BI or similar reporting tools.
- Familiarity with Jira, Confluence, GitHub, Bitbucket, or similar platforms.
- Awareness of emerging AI tools and technologies and their potential impact on delivery practices.
- Exposure to assessment technologies or exam board processes.
